About Captain Memo’s Pirate Cruise
Captain Memo’s Pirate Cruise offers a fun and engaging experience for families and friends in Clearwater. This two-hour adventure takes guests on a scenic journey while searching for dolphins. Passengers can enjoy pirate-themed activities, including a treasure hunt, face painting, water gun games, stories, and dancing, ensuring entertainment for all ages. The ship, named the Pirate’s Ransom, was custom designed to meet U.S. Coast Guard standards and is known for its cleanliness and order. A professional surround sound system plays a variety of tunes, creating a lively atmosphere. Guests can enjoy unlimited beer and wine, with options to purchase stronger drinks and souvenir cups with refill deals.
